
The # 1 drug of choice for youth in AZ is alcohol. The 2008 Arizona Youth Survey reports that 28% of 8th graders in Maricopa County stated that they had ridden in a vehicle by someone who had been drinking alcohol in the past 30 days.

Adults are usually the last to know about a problem faced by a teenager. Teens are more likely to speak with other teens when experiencing a problem. Teen Lifeline is a telephone hotline staffed by trained Peer Counselors. The hotline is available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week; with Peer Counseling available 3pm to 9pm daily. Since 1986, Teen Lifeline has responded to youth in Arizona experiencing a variety of problems including: relationships, suicide, family communication, pregnancy, school pressures and substance abuse.
